Splet02. mar. 2024 · In Hawaiian mythology, the great gods Kane (pronounced KAH-nay), Lono, Ku and (possibly) Kanaloa existed before the creation of the world. In the beginning, according to one tradition, nothing existed except a chaotic blackness called the “Po” (“night”). SpletThe traditional Hawaiian religion practiced religion daily and affected the peoples daily life including, agriculture, meals, unions, birth and death. It focused on the idea of spirits being found in not only humans but objects, and many other things. These religious practices were upheld by the kapu system.
